Performance

The core difference lies in the chipsets. The Infinix Hot 60i’s Mediatek Dimensity 6400 (6nm) is a significant step up from the Realme C51s’ Unisoc Tiger T612 (12nm). The Dimensity 6400’s Cortex-A76 cores, clocked at 2.5 GHz, offer substantially more processing power than the C51s’ Cortex-A75 cores at 1.8 GHz. The 6nm process node further enhances efficiency, leading to less heat generation and potentially sustained performance during extended gaming sessions. The Unisoc T612 is adequate for basic tasks, but will struggle with demanding applications and multitasking. This translates to a noticeably smoother and more responsive experience on the Infinix Hot 60i.

Frequently Asked Questions

❓ Will the Infinix Hot 60i handle demanding games like PUBG or Call of Duty?
The Dimensity 6400 chipset in the Infinix Hot 60i is capable of running PUBG and Call of Duty, but you'll likely need to adjust graphics settings to medium or low for a consistently smooth experience. The 6nm process should help mitigate thermal throttling during extended gaming sessions, but it won't match the performance of flagship-level chipsets.
❓ How long does it realistically take to fully charge the Realme C51s with the 33W charger?
Realme claims 0-50% in 28 minutes. A full 0-100% charge will likely take around 60-70 minutes, depending on background processes and battery temperature. This is significantly faster than the Infinix Hot 60i's 18W charging, which could take over 2 hours for a full charge.
